Scanning an image on an Android phone is surprisingly easy and convenient. All you need is a mobile app capable of doing the job. You can use a cloud-based scanner app, such as CamScanner, to quickly and easily scan images. Its user-friendly interface allows you to scan documents in high resolutions and save them as PDF files. Additionally, you can adjust the brightness, contrast, and color of the image before saving. To get the best results, make sure to keep your camera steady and llight conditions optimal. Once you have the right settings, you can scan any image with just a few taps.
Another great option for scanning images is Google Keep. It is a great note-taking app that lets you easily scan and store your images. It comes with a built-in auto-enhance feature which automatically adjusts the brightness, contrast, and color of the images for the best results. Furthermore, this app also allows you to save the image as a PDF file. Lastly, it gives you the option to share the image with anyone via Google Drive.
If you are looking for more advanced image scanning, there are several third-party apps available. Adobe Scan is an ideal choice for scanning documents and images on your Android device. This app uses OCR technology to automatically detect text in an image and convert it into a digital format. Furthermore, it provides you with the option to export scanned images as high-quality PDF files.

Scanning documents and images is a great way to store and share important material. If you’ve ever wanted to scan documents, photos, or other items with your Android phone, here is a step-by-step guide to do it.
First, download a scanning app on your smartphone. Popular scanning apps include Adobe Scan, Office Lens, and Genius Scan. Once you install the app, open it and grant it access to your camera, and other features it requires.
Second, point the camera at the item you want to scan. The app will automatically detect corners and edges, then scan and save it to your device. To improve the image scan clarity and accuracy, you may need to adjust the brightness and contrast setting before saving it.
Third, the scanned images can be exported to your Google Drive account, Dropbox folder, or sent as an email attachment. If you are using a document scanning app, you may be able to convert the scanned images into an editable file format such as PDF or Word.
Finally, all the scanned images can be organized within the app to access them quickly. You can also use tags to search and filter the scans by size, type, date and other parameters. With a few taps, you can find the exact document you are looking for.
